IV.05 Adjunct Faculty

Adjunct faculty are those employed for up to one year at a time on a part-time basis to teach particular courses. Unless the contract stipulates to the contrary, the job description includes instruction only (including some availability for conferences with students outside of class), not advising, professional development, or service activities. Rank is not granted, and stipends are based only on teaching load and the individual’s highest degree. In accordance with Linfield’s Retirement Plan document plan, adjunct faculty are eligible to participate in the Plan on a voluntary salary reduction basis effective with the employee’s date of employment. Otherwise, only those benefits required by law are provided.

Adjunct faculty are not eligible for tenure, promotion in rank, or sabbatical leave. Reappointment is based on a departmental evaluation of teaching effectiveness. Each course taught by an adjunct faculty member must be evaluated using the university form for student evaluation of instruction.
